Software Updates Improve Security and Performance
Software updates are essential for maintaining the security and performance of digital devices. Operating system developers regularly release updates that fix technical problems, introduce new features, and protect users from security threats.
Users should install trusted updates because outdated software may contain vulnerabilities that hackers can exploit. Updates can also improve device stability, battery efficiency, app compatibility, and overall performance.
Before installing a major system update, users should back up important files and ensure that the device has enough storage and battery power. It is also helpful to read the update details to understand which features or changes are included.
Businesses should follow a structured update process. Testing important updates before installing them on every company device can reduce the risk of software conflicts or unexpected problems.
Cybersecurity Is Becoming More Important
Cybersecurity is a major concern as more personal and professional activities move online. Cybercriminals often use fake emails, suspicious links, weak passwords, and harmful software to access sensitive information.
Strong passwords are one of the simplest ways to improve online safety. Users should avoid using the same password across multiple accounts. A password manager can help create and store unique login details securely.
Two-factor authentication provides an additional layer of protection. Even when a password is stolen, an attacker may still be unable to access the account without the second verification step.
Users should also be careful when receiving unexpected emails or messages asking for payments, passwords, or personal information. Legitimate organizations usually do not request sensitive details through suspicious links.
Cloud Computing Supports Modern Businesses
Cloud computing allows users and companies to access files, applications, and digital services through the internet. Instead of storing everything on one physical computer, information can be saved on secure online servers.
Cloud services support remote work by allowing team members to access shared documents from different locations. Employees can collaborate on projects, attend online meetings, and manage business information without being present in the same office.
Businesses also use cloud platforms to host websites, manage customer information, run software, and back up important data. These services can reduce hardware costs and make it easier to expand digital operations.
However, companies must choose reliable providers and control who can access sensitive files. Regular backups, strong account security, and proper permission settings are necessary for safer cloud usage.

Virtual Reality and Augmented Reality
Virtual reality and augmented reality are creating new possibilities in gaming, education, training, shopping, and design.
Virtual reality places users inside a fully digital environment through a headset. It can be used for interactive games, simulated training, virtual tours, and educational experiences.
Augmented reality adds digital elements to the real-world environment. For example, shopping applications can show how furniture may look inside a room, while navigation apps can display directions over a live camera view.
These technologies may become more common as devices become lighter, faster, and more affordable. Better graphics and improved motion tracking will also make virtual experiences feel more natural.
